The hypodermic-needle research model might be considered the opposite of which research model?
Darina [25.2K]

Answer:

The correct answer is letter "B": The minimal-effects model.

Explanation:

The hypodermic-needle research model is a communication model that suggests that the intended message is <em>received directly and fully accepted by the recipient</em>. I was based on studies of the influence of Nazi propaganda on the mass media and the impact of Hollywood in the 1930s and 1940s.

The minimal-effects model, on the contrary, is mainly used in political science in order to explain that political campaigns <em>convert and convince voters only partially</em>.
